Dealing with Cabin-Fever

I’ve memorized the ceiling’s face,
It smirks at me—my fall from grace.

The rain won’t quit, the sun’s on strike,
My car’s a statue. (Very bike-like.)

I talk to mugs and name my chairs,
They judge me less than stares from stairs.

But hey—I’ve showered, wrote a bit,
That’s cabin winning. (Still legit.)
